On this week's episode of TheFallenState TV, host Jesse Lee Peterson is joined by Angela Stanton-King—She is an author, TV personality, and founder of Auntie Angie's House. Angela, who is known for being the goddaughter of Martin Luther King Jr.'s niece, Alveda King, shares her incredible journey from a troubled upbringing and time in prison to receiving a presidential pardon from Donald Trump. She opens up about her experiences with redemption, faith, and forgiveness, and discusses the work she’s now doing alongside RFK Jr. to uplift and support others in need.
